FATHER: DRUG MONEY FATAL FOR SON

The lure of fast money from drugs, and plenty of it, was too tempting for
Danny Bridges' teenage son, and Bridges knew it. But he still warned his
son to stay away from narcotics.

"I tried to get him to stop, but the money was too good," Bridges said.
"Justin didn't listen to me, now he's dead."

Harris County sheriff's deputies on Wednesday found the 18-year-old dead,
likely, they said, from a drug deal gone bad.

Deputies went to Justin Bridges' apartment in the 8600 block of Easton
Commons about 1 p.m. to investigate a shooting. Detectives found marijuana
inside and suspect it might be related to the shooting.

"It probably started out as a drug transaction," said Lt. Danny Billingsley
with the homicide division. The victim's girlfriend told deputies that four
men broke into the apartment and shot Bridges.

"She said she heard the shots but didn't see how it happened," Billingsley
said.

The attackers fled, but apparently were wounded during a struggle inside
the apartment. Detectives said two men who showed up at area hospitals with
stab wounds soon after the shooting may be among the culprits.

"There's no doubt that all these are related," Billingsley said.

Danny Bridges said his son had a good heart but he acknowledged that their
relationship had been troubled in the past. "I raised him myself since
1990. I did the best I could," he said.

Bridges said his son sent him a Christmas card last month that said he
loved him.

"That really touched me," he said.
